The speed of sound waves through two different media, steel and air, was recorded. According to the graph, sound waves travel A)

through steel, but not through air. B) faster through steel than through air. C) faster through air than through steel. D) through steel and air at similar speeds.
Biology
2 answers:
Reika [66]3 years ago
6 0

Answer:

b

Explanation:

According to the graph, sound waves travel faster through steel than through air. Sound waves are compression waves. The closer the particles of the medium are, the faster the sound waves travel. Molecules are closer in steel than they are in air.

Why is there no external male reproductive organ in a frog?
Morgarella [4.7K]
Frogs reproduce by a special kind of embrace called "amplexus" which is an external fertilization that does not occur inside the female's body.

During mating (amplexus), the male frog grasps the female frog's trunk with his forelimbs.
The female frog discharges eggs into the water and then the male frog sheds the sperms over those eggs.

The chemical equation of photosynthesis includes 602. What does the small number after the O represent?
AleksAgata [21]

the number of oxygen atoms in each oxygen molecule

Explanation:

The subscript in O₂ signifies the number of oxygen atoms in each oxygen molecule.

An atom is the smallest indestructible particle that takes part in chemical reactions.

Molecules are combinations of atoms. They are usually formed when two atoms combines and shares their valence electrons to form covalent bonds.

  • An oxygen molecule O₂ is made up of two oxygen atoms.
  • The oxygen atoms are held by covalent bonds.
  • The 6 coefficient denotes the volume or number of molecules.
